Metropolitan Area
A region consisting of a densely populated urban core and its less-populated surrounding territories, sharing industry, infrastructure, and housing.
Monopolistically Competitive
A business environment defined by numerous companies offering products that are alike but not exactly the same, providing them with a certain level of influence over the market.
Pure Monopolist
A market scenario where a single firm is the sole provider of a product or service, without any close substitutes, giving the firm significant market power to influence prices.
Elastic
Describes a situation in which the demand for a product is sensitive to price changes.
